Crypto Algorithmic Trading in 2025: A Detailed Guide to Automated Strategies

·

Cryptocurrencies rank among the most volatile assets in today's markets. For seasoned traders, executing transactions with speed and precision is paramount. This is where crypto algorithmic trading strategies come into play.

In this comprehensive guide, we'll explore what crypto algorithmic trading entails, its benefits, common systems, and practical insights for implementation.


Key Takeaways: Crypto Algorithmic Trading


What Is Crypto Algorithmic Trading?

Crypto algorithmic trading refers to the use of computer programs to automate trading decisions based on predefined rules. These algorithms identify opportunities in crypto markets and execute trades with exceptional speed and accuracy, bypassing the delays and emotional biases inherent in manual trading.

How It Differs from Manual Trading


How Crypto Trading Algorithms Work

  1. Data Collection: Gathers real-time data (price, volume, order books) from exchanges.
  2. Analysis: Evaluates data using indicators (e.g., RSI, moving averages).
  3. Condition Checks: Triggers trades when predefined rules are met (e.g., "Buy if BTC price > 50-day MA").
  4. Order Execution: Places orders on optimized exchanges.
  5. Risk Management: Implements stop-loss/take-profit orders.
  6. Performance Reporting: Generates insights to refine future trades.

👉 Explore advanced algorithmic trading tools


Common Crypto Algorithmic Trading Strategies

StrategyDescriptionBest For
ScalpingCaptures tiny price gaps within seconds/minutes.High-frequency
Range TradingTrades between predefined support/resistance levels.Stable markets
ArbitrageExploits price differences across exchanges.Multi-exchange
HFTExecutes thousands of orders per second using advanced infrastructure.Institutional
Day TradingOpens/closes positions within a day using technical indicators (e.g., MACD).Volatile markets

Developing a Crypto Trading Algorithm

  1. Strategy Selection: Choose (e.g., arbitrage, scalping) and define rules (RSI thresholds, stop-losses).
  2. Coding: Use Python, C++, or Java to translate rules into algorithms.
  3. Backtesting: Test against historical data to refine performance.
  4. API Integration: Connect to exchanges via APIs (e.g., Binance, Coinbase).
  5. Live Testing: Run in demo accounts before deploying capital.

👉 Discover top-rated trading bots


Pros and Cons of Algorithmic Crypto Trading

Advantages

✅ Emotion-free decisions
✅ 24/7 market monitoring
✅ High-speed execution
✅ Backtestable strategies

Challenges

❌ Requires coding/expertise
❌ Overfitting risks (optimizing for past data)
❌ Liquidity dependencies


Risk Management in Algorithmic Trading


FAQ Section

1. Is crypto algorithmic trading profitable?

Yes, with robust strategies and risk controls, but results vary by market conditions.

2. Are trading bots legal?

Generally yes, but compliance with local regulations (e.g., anti-manipulation laws) is essential.

3. Can beginners use algorithmic trading?

Yes, via user-friendly platforms like Algobot, which require no coding.

4. What’s the biggest risk?

Overfitting—when algorithms perform well historically but fail in live markets.


Final Thoughts

Crypto algorithmic trading merges technology with finance, offering unparalleled efficiency and scalability. While it demands technical savvy, tools like pre-built bots democratize access. Success hinges on continuous learning, risk management, and adapting to ever-evolving markets.

Ready to automate your strategy? 👉 Start with a trusted platform